Two infinite parallel,non- conducting sheets carry equal positive charge density `sigma` ,One is placed on the other at distance `x=a` Take potential `V=0` at `x=0` then
A. For `0 le x le a` potential `V_(x)=0`
B. for `x ge a` potential `V_(x)=(sigma)/(epsilon_(0))(x-a)`
C. for `x ge a` potential `V_(x)=-(sigma)/(epsilon_(0))(x-a)`
D. For `x le a` potential `V_(x)=-(sigma)/(epsilon_(0))x`
